5.Input the address of the PC bit that is to control the lamp. Timer/counter numbers cannot be specified. DM word address can also be specified, followed by the bit number within the word.

6.Input a comment if desired. The comment is for user use only. The lamp settings will appear when the above display is left.

7.Set the way in which the display will appear on the screen.

Frame

Whether or not lamp frames are to be displayed when lamps are

 

displayed. If ªNoº is designated, lamps will be indicated by dotted

 

lines on the Support Tool display.

 

 

Attributes

Set whether the lamp will light or flash when controlled by bit

 

signals from the host.

 

This attribute is effective only when controlling the lamp via bit

 

signals from the Host Interface Units that support bit designation.

 

This setting is ignored when controlling lamps via commands,

 

which can be used to control the same attribute.

 

 

Label

Whether or not a label is to be attached to the lamp.
